Ethel (Leona) Holleman, 87, of Valliant, passed away January 2, 2011.

The daughter of Charley G. and Sclina J. (Cook) Morgan, Leona was born January 31, 1923 in Tishomingo, OK. She worked for the Hardwick-Etter ammunition plant in Sherman, Texas during WWII and married Leland Holleman in Paris, Texas in 1947. A homemaker most of her life, she enjoyed quilting, gardening, reading, sewing and preparing special occasion meals for her family. Leona was a member of the Wright City First Baptist Church where for years she taught the Senior Ladies Sunday School class. Ethel will be greatly missed by her family and all that knew her.

Leona was preceded in death by her parents; husband, Leland Holleman; one daughter, Judy B. Wilcox; one grandson, Kevin Holleman; three brothers, Walter E. Morgan, Alvie Lee Morgan and C.G. Morgan; three sisters, Zena E. Andrews, Dona Ruth Somers and Virgie Reeves.

She is survived by her sons, Troy Holleman and his wife, Gayle, Melvin Holleman and his wife, Darlene, Sylvester Holleman and his wife, Debra; one daughter, Freida Grantham and her husband, Cliff; son-in-law, Mack Wilcox; nine grandchildren; twenty-three great-grandchildren; and a host of nieces, nephews and friends.
